你查询的IP:[203.89.152.97]  地理位置:印度

最新查询218.240.136.61 122.48.68.228 116.216.28.24 119.88.39.90 221.13.211.166 221.130.214.22 119.48.3.53 117.40.174.239 222.64.109.38 203.89.152.97 58.192.138.250 218.240.140.191 124.200.89.193 118.184.227.111 122.156.165.146 61.47.128.162 61.128.62.234 118.112.90.106 58.100.74.67 122.112.32.136 118.228.30.117 202.38.136.202 60.245.128.85 118.88.128.159 202.165.208.201 124.68.54.119 116.224.171.51 202.136.48.88 203.134.240.107 218.192.118.66 119.27.192.155